Functional Dyspepsia: Current Approaches to Diagnosis and Treatment
Published 2013-03-01“…According to the recommendations of the conciliation meeting of the International Working Group on the improvement of the diagnostic criteria of the functional diseases of the gastrointestinal tract diseases (Roman criteria III), the diagnosis of FD may be posed if, for at least three last months (not necessarily in succession), there is one of the following symptoms for the last six months: a feeling of gravity after eating; feeling of early saturation; epileurial pain; heartburn in epigastrium, as well as the absence of organic diseases (including those based on the results of esophagogastroduodenal fibroscopy that would explain these symptoms. …”

Cryptanalysis of some chaos-based keyed hash functions
Published 2011-01-01“…By employing the methods including statistic analysis,birthday attacks,and so on,the forging attacks and equivalent-key recovering attacks towards a categories keyed hash functions that are based on chaos systems were pro-posed.Meanwhile,the reasons for that these attacks succeed were analyzed and some suggestions for design keyed hash functions by using chaos systems were summarized.Finally,an improved scheme was presented.The scheme could resist the forging attacks and equivalent-key recovering attacks,while the increased workload could be neglected.…”
